Combatting Check Fraud

MAINSTREET BANK

Despite the declining use of checks in the U.S., check fraud is on the rise. In fact, checks continue to be the payment method most vulnerable to fraud. Nearly 2 in 3 organizations (65%) were on the receiving end of fraud activity via checks, according to a 2024 survey of financial professionals.

 

You don’t have to take check fraud lying down. Here are some steps you can take to fight back.

 

  • Protect your account number. This valuable information can be used by thieves to create a fake check that looks like the real thing. It can also be used to issue an electronic debit or move money out of your account.
  • Limit account access. As few people as possible should have access to your checks and signing authority to write checks.
  • Keep blank checks safe. Checks contain a lot of sensitive information. Keep them in a secure place—in a locked drawer or cabinet, ideally. And if you believe checks have been lost or stolen alert us at once.
  • Send checks securely. If you must mail a check, use a security envelope or position it between other papers so that it cannot be seen. Visit the Post Office or an official U.S. Post Office Mailbox to drop off mail—this is safer than placing them in your personal mailbox to be collected.
  • Monitor your accounts. Set up email or text alerts for unusual activity, transactions exceeding a certain dollar amount, and unusual account login activity. Review every transaction to make sure it’s authorized, and keep a close eye on any recurring payments.
  • Enable Positive Pay. For payments that must be made by paper check, use the fraud protection service Positive Pay. This service helps detect and prevent check fraud and is appropriate for account holders that issue a high volume of checks, a lot of checks to the general public, or checks for large dollar amounts
